Brief 2 sentence summary on John Lincoln Clem
Leto [7]

Answer:

John Lincoln Clem, is known as Johnny Shiloh, which is a United States Army general who served as a drummer boy in the Union Army in the American Civil War. He got his  fame for his bravery on the battlefield, becoming the youngest noncommissioned officer in Army history.
